Uphold Customers Can Now Add Funds to Wallets Instantly Using PayPal
GlobeNewswire News Room· 2025-08-14 12:00
Core Insights - Uphold has announced a new integration with PayPal, allowing U.S. users to fund their Uphold wallets instantly through their existing PayPal accounts, enhancing user experience for cryptocurrency purchases [1][4] - The integration allows Uphold customers to fund their wallets using various payment methods available in their PayPal accounts, including bank accounts, cards, and account balances, without sharing sensitive personal information with Uphold [2][4] - This marks the first time Uphold's retail customers can use PayPal to fund their wallets, following PayPal's previous integration with Uphold's fiat-to-crypto on-ramp, Topper [3] Company Overview - Uphold is a financial technology company focused on on-chain services, providing infrastructure for payments, banking, and investments, serving millions of customers in over 140 countries [5] - The company integrates with more than 30 trading venues, ensuring superior liquidity and optimal execution, while maintaining a policy of never loaning out customer assets and being 100% reserved [6]
Payoneer (PAYO) Q2 Revenue Jumps 9%
The Motley Fool· 2025-08-06 18:51
Core Insights - Payoneer Global reported Q2 2025 GAAP revenue of $260.6 million, exceeding analyst estimates of $253.2 million, but missed on GAAP EPS at $0.05 compared to expectations of $0.06 [1][2] - The company reinstated its full-year guidance, indicating confidence despite ongoing global trade risks [1][10] Financial Performance - Revenue increased by 8.8% year-over-year from $239.5 million in Q2 2024 [2] - Adjusted EBITDA decreased by 8.8% year-over-year to $66.4 million [2] - Net income fell by 39.8% year-over-year to $19.5 million [2] - Revenue excluding interest income reached $202.3 million, a 16.4% increase year-over-year [2] Business Model and Market Position - Payoneer serves nearly two million SMBs across over 190 countries, focusing on cross-border payments and value-added services [3] - The company targets entrepreneurs and small business exporters, particularly those engaged in online marketplaces and global B2B trade [3] Growth Drivers - Revenue growth was driven by an 11% increase in transaction volume to $20.7 billion and an 18% increase in SMB segment revenue [5][6] - Notable growth in B2B SMB revenue at 37% year-over-year and Checkout revenue surged by 86% year-over-year [6] - The card business experienced a 25% year-over-year increase in card spend, totaling $1.5 billion [6] Cost Management and Profitability - Total operating expenses rose by 19% year-over-year, with significant increases in research and development (36%) and general and administrative costs (42%) [7] - Adjusted EBITDA declined as costs outpaced revenue growth, highlighting challenges in maintaining profitability [7] Shareholder Returns - The company repurchased $33 million in stock, nearly doubling the previous quarter's buyback, with an expanded buyback authorization of up to $300 million through 2027 [8] Strategic Focus - Payoneer is focusing on operational and geographic diversification, with a modest year-over-year increase in active ideal customer profiles [9] - Management emphasizes quality and value per customer over sheer user growth [9] Future Outlook - Management expects FY2025 total revenue between $1.04–$1.06 billion and non-GAAP adjusted EBITDA of $260–$275 million [10] - Anticipated revenue growth from SMB and B2B customers is projected in the mid-teens [10] - The company faces risks from U.S./China trade tensions, potentially impacting up to $50 million of revenue [10]
